containment isolators, also known as glove boxes or isolator gloveboxes, are enclosed units that allow for the safe handling of hazardous materials such as potent compounds, toxic substances, and sensitive chemicals. These devices are designed to provide a barrier between the operator and the substance being handled, preventing any potential exposure to harmful particles or vapors.

One of the primary purposes of containment isolators is to protect workers from exposure to hazardous materials. Many pharmaceutical compounds are potent and can have serious health implications if proper precautions are not taken during handling. containment isolators provide a physical barrier that prevents direct contact with these substances, reducing the risk of exposure and ensuring the safety of the operators.

In addition to protecting workers, containment isolators also play a crucial role in maintaining the purity of pharmaceutical products. Contamination from outside sources can compromise the quality and efficacy of pharmaceutical compounds, leading to potential risks for patients. Containment isolators provide a clean and controlled environment for handling sensitive materials, preventing any contamination that could affect the final product.

Containment isolators are also essential for ensuring compliance with regulatory standards in the pharmaceutical industry. Many regulatory agencies, such as the FDA, require pharmaceutical companies to adhere to strict guidelines for handling hazardous materials. Containment isolators help companies meet these standards by providing a controlled environment that minimizes the risks associated with handling potent compounds.

There are various types of containment isolators available, each designed for specific applications in the pharmaceutical industry. Some isolators are equipped with HEPA filters to ensure air quality within the unit, while others feature built-in containment systems to prevent the release of hazardous materials into the environment. Companies can choose from a range of options based on their specific needs and requirements.
